Is Beyoncé‘s Act III coming this weekend? Not so fast.
There are tons of rumors that the highly anticipated follow-up to 2022′s Renaissance and 2024′s Cowboy Carter is just days away, but the stories are being shut down as of Tuesday (April 28) by a few sources.

Jenna Bush Hager and Sheinelle Jones addressed rumors that the album might arrive in the first week of May following her recent Instagram posts, citing a “very reliable source” to shut down those rumors.
“In the middle of the night, a very reliable source in the wee hours, wee hours, called — now this is not ‘reliable source,’ friend of, this is a reliable source,” Jenna said.
“And we don’t want you to be disappointed so brace yourself, sit down. We can report, Act III is not coming out next week. Sorry,” she said, holding a “moment of silence” with her co-host.
“It doesn’t mean it’s not coming. It’s coming. We’re better now. We’ve had some time to sit with this news. We hope you guys at home can sit with this news.”
At the same time, a fan site posted an alleged timeline of the rollout strategy, involving the Met Gala and Vogue.
“This is unequivocally false!!” Bey‘s rep Yvette Noel-Schure replied.
